Step 7: Enable bulk edits in the Quillbarrow admin table. As a new contractor, note that bulk operations are gated behind a feature flag and a per-role row limit; do not raise the limit without approval from the platform lead. Migrate the legacy single-row endpoints first, then verify that the batch validator rejects mixed-tenant selections. After the validator passes in staging, update the admin service with the configuration shown below.

settings of fahag-haduf:
[ulaox]
port = 8443
region = south-2
host = ulaox.lumiccorp.internal
timeout_ms = 500
retries = 8

Handover: dependency pinning for Lattice-Core. Policy is strict pins on prod branches, ranges allowed only in sandbox. Renovate-style bumps land Tuesdays; don't merge manual bumps without a pin review. If the lockfile check fails, rerun the resolver before paging anyone. Teja owns exceptions this quarter. Full policy and the exception form are on the internal page below.

operations page: https://confluence.lumicsys.internal/projects/display/projects/display

Starting next quarter, we will steer all new Caskline subscriptions toward annual billing. Monthly plans remain available but carry a 12% premium. Renewal conversations should position annual terms as the default; discount authority stays capped at 10% without approval from regional leadership. Pipeline reporting will add a billing-cadence field from week two. Training materials arrive Monday; comp plan adjustments follow mid-quarter. Context for this shift, including targets we are not sharing broadly, appears in the confidential note below.

management briefing: Only 33 of the 205 pilot accounts renewed Kasath, so a churn review is set for October 17. Weniusek Logistics is in early talks to buy Holethax Freight for about $345.6 million.